Kyrie was unconscious in the game and dropped 57-points on a mind-boggling 20-32 from the field with a field-goal percentage of 62.5.

He was unstoppable from the three-point field and went for ridiculous 7-7 from beyond the arc. He was also perfect from the free-throw line and went for 10-10.

He also had 3 rebounds and 5 assists on the night. However, the highlight of the game was when Kyrie found LeBron for a monsterous slam. Irving was +6 on the game and Spurs' defence had no answer for him.

Kyrie Irving single-handedly dismantled the Spurs and knocked down a ridiculous three-pointer with clock winding down to beat the buzzer and tie the game, sending it to over-time. In the over-time, Kyrie took over as he scored 11 points Cavaliers' 18 and gave the Cavs a memorable win. Considering the fact that this performance came up against a very tough Spurs, this will be remembered for a long-time.
